As discussed during the dispatch call, fire crews responded to a fire alarm at a senior care facility on Reynolds Manor Court in Ottawa. The alarm was caused by cooking in a kitchen area of one of the halls. The issue was resolved, alarms reset, and all units returned to service. No injuries or hazards were reported.
